While some of these poems blew me away, particularly the anxiety-related one that is popular on TikTok, I felt that half of the passages were a bit repetitive & corny in a Tumblr-esque way. Some of the poems were also not super unique or thought-provoking, and it almost seemed “too easy” at times. Overall, I’m glad I gave it a chance because the good poems are worth the read.
